And pamac does work.
But a graphical application for doing system updates using the GUI is sensitive to changes done to the underlying desktop libraries.
This essentially means that you should evaluate the list of updates - if any of those could be causing such a critical change.
[root tip] [Utility Script] Check if updates may require system restart